Your Social Security claiming decision does not happen in isolation. When you file can affect your monthly benefit, but it can also interact with taxes, retirement account withdrawals, and your broader income plan. When should you file for Social Security? The answer is not always “as soon as possible” and it is not always “wait until 70.” Your claiming decision should take into account your income needs, life expectancy, tax picture, spouse, retirement assets, and overall retirement income plan.
